I have a file which contains a column with age, which is represented in the
two following patterns

1. "007/A" or ''007/a" or ''7 /a" ..... In this case A or a means year and I
would like to extract only the numeric values eg 7 in the above case if this
pattern exits in a line of file.

2. "004/M" or "004/m" where M or m means month ...... for these lines I
would like to first extract the numeric value of Month eg. 4  and then
convert it into a value of years, which would be 0.33 eg 4 divided by 12.

Can anyone help?
